How to prepare for a job interview at Rodericks Dental Partners

Master the Clinical Skills Assessment

As a full-time candidate in dentistry, expect to showcase your clinical skills during the interview. Brush up on practical scenarios, and be ready to demonstrate techniques. They might throw in a live assessment, so practice your hand motions and communication while working on models or during mock exams.

Know Your Tools and Technology

Familiarise yourself with the latest dental technologies and tools that are commonly used in practice. Be ready to discuss how you integrate these into patient care, and don’t shy away from mentioning experiences with specific equipment or software that Rodericks Dental Partners might use.

Highlight Patient Care Experience

In a full-time role, patient interaction is key. Prepare anecdotes that showcase your communication skills and ability to empathise with patients. Discuss your approach to patient care, including how you handle difficult conversations or challenging cases—this will really set you apart.

Engage in Professional Development Discussion

Show your commitment to ongoing learning and professional growth during the interview. Be ready to discuss any courses, certifications, or workshops you've undertaken and how they’ve equipped you for a role at Rodericks Dental Partners. This demonstrates not just your skills but also your dedication to advancing in the field.
